The Back of House Supervisor role at King's Fish House is a vital position that supports the management team by leading a friendly, knowledgeable, and helpful kitchen crew. This role exists in a fast-paced, fun environment and requires individuals who are ready to take on multiple responsibilities, including guest interaction, expediting orders, and hands-on cooking. The position serves as an essential step toward management training, offering a unique opportunity for career growth within the culinary business. Successful candidates will receive comprehensive training to understand and uphold the company’s food standards, coach and assist other kitchen staff, and contribute positively to a team-oriented service atmosphere.

Back of House Supervisors at King's Fish House are expected to be proactive leaders who oversee daily kitchen operations including the receiving, storage, and preparation of food products. They ensure that every dish meets high-quality standards before it reaches the guest, maintain compliance with health and safety regulations, monitor inventory and waste, and maintain cleanliness and maintenance schedules. This role requires strong communication and organizational skills, the ability to work collaboratively with co-workers, and a focus on supporting the culinary team and management to deliver an outstanding dining experience.

Job Duties

  • Oversees the daily receiving, storage, and preparation of all food products
  • Records all waste (food product) on tracking sheet
  • Nightly protein count
  • Assists KM/EKM in counting weekly inventory
  • Ensures that all food products meet company recipe specifications for preparation and quality
  • Ensures that timing standards are met during production
  • Inspects and approve dishes before they go to guest tables
  • Examine and assess the quality of ingredients and presentation
  • Ensures compliance with health and safety regulations
  • Checking food temperatures, sanitation levels, proper storage, etc.
  • Cooking when needed to support the flow of the business
  • Constant deferral to Manager on duty for business decisions that will effect financials
  • Complete opening and/or closing duties as assigned
  • Follow maintenance program and cleaning schedule
  • Notify management of any pertinent information related to shift activities
